Verdict
PLENTY OF CHAT is the selection with Backfromthecongo and Montana Gold on the shortlist. Tim Vaughan's inmate was well backed last time out though left the money in the bookmakers' satchels. Cheekpieces are tried today in an effort to reinvigorate him and this is far from the strongest of contests. Backfromthecongo has a combination of blinkers and tonguestrap. The blinkers applied for the first time. He does not win often though stays three miles in his own time. Montana Gold has the services of a condtional that can take 8lb off under the conditions of this race. Formerly trained by Nicky Henderson, he looks to have lost his way but this is the kind of blank canvas with which his trainer is successful. Back In Business has clearly had problems as two seasons off the course indicate. His last run did represent a step back in the right direction. Not the strongest of races on a Saturday and Plenty Of Chat is put up with some reservations.
